Mechanics_Differential and engine

A differential is a gear train with three shafts that has the property that the rotational speed of one shaft is the average of the speeds of the others, or a fixed multiple of that average.

A differential
 

In automobiles and other wheeled vehicles, the differential allows the outer drive wheel to rotate faster than the inner drive wheel during a turn. This is necessary when the vehicle turns, making the wheel that is traveling around the outside of the turning curve roll farther and faster than the other. The average of the rotational speed of the two driving wheels equals the input rotational speed of the drive shaft. An increase in the speed of one wheel is balanced by a decrease in the speed of the other.

Here also, I am going to use a toy car differential which had acceptable quality and is structured and acts exactly like a real one:

Motor and differential

 for this set I have completely removed shock absorbers and added two light aluminum rods. I will place the battery on top of it, so considering the weight of the battery there is really no point using those shock absorbers.

Removed shock absorbers

The car originally had a fast, weak, simple brushed DC motor with high power consumption. I removed it and added a 100 rpm 12V DC motor-gearbox, and a heat sink. It is a little bit slow but considerably more powerful and since being able to tackle at least some of obstacles was more vital than speed that was fine. It also has lower consumption but to further limit the current I used a ~10Ω resistor to connect it to its power cord.

New motor-gearbox

Adding this motor-gearbox made it meaningless to use a PWM DC motor controller that I was going to use, since the speed is low and pretty much controllable. I only built a device to control the direction and on/off state that I will explain in detail in another post.
